Personal Pizzas!

These Personal Pizzas are great to make with your kids and to have them help you with!


Ingredients: Untensils:
English Muffins Table knife
Pizza Sauce Toaster
shredded mozzarella cheese Measuring Spoons
pepperoni or diced ham Microwavable plate and Microawable paper towel
pinapples Pot Holders
really whatever you want to add to your pizza
I am really making this up but I am looking in
a kids cookbook at my house for ideas.


1.Split English Muffin in half, using a table knife. Toast both halves in the toaster.

2.Top each toasted muffun half with 1 tablespoon pizza sauce and 1 tablespoon cheese. Add the toppings (pepperoni or ham or any toppings you want to put on your pizza).

3.Put the microwavable paper towel on the microwavable plate. Put muffin halves on paper towel.

4.Microwave on High for 30 to 45 seconds or until cheese is melted. Use the pot holders to take plate out of microwave. Cook pizzas for 2 minutes before eating!

String Bean Potato and Ham Soup and Cheddar Cheese Bread


String Bean Potato and Ham Soup

1 pound fresh string beans
1 pound new potatoes; cut into fourths
1 cup ham, diced
4 cups water
4 bouillon cubes
¼ cup flour
¼ cup parmesan cheese
1 ½ cups milk
Salt and pepper to taste

In a large pot bring string beans, potatoes, water and bouillon cubes to a boil, reduce heat and simmer 20 minutes or until potatoes are tender.
In small bowl mix together flour, cheese and milk with a fork until well blended; add to pot and cook about 5 to 10 minutes longer. Add salt and pepper to taste



Cheddar Cheese Bread
2 cups sifted all-purpose flour
2 tablespoons sugar
2 teaspoons baking powder
½ teaspoon salt
¼ cup butter
1 1/2 cups shredded cheddar cheese
1 ½ teaspoon Italian seasoning
1 teaspoon garlic powder
1 teaspoon onion powder
1 cup milk
1 egg
Preheat oven to 350⁰F. Lightly grease a 9x5x3 inch loaf pan.
Sift together flour, sugar, baking powder and salt into a large bowl. Using a pastry blender or two knifes, cut the butter into the flour mixture until mixture resembles coarse crumbs.



Add the cheddar cheese, Italian seasoning, garlic powder, onion powder and cayenne pepper to the flour mixture in the bowl; toss with a fork until well blended.



In small bowl; combine milk and egg. Add to flour mixture all at once; stir with a fork just until all dry ingredients are moistened. Do not over mix.



Spread batter evenly into prepared loaf pan.



Bake in center of oven for about 40 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in center of bread comes out clean.
Remove from oven and cool 10 minutes on wire rack; before removing from pan. Brush with melted butter and serve.

Beef Enchiladas
1 pound ground beef
8 flour tortilla (soft taco size)
Red Enchilada Sauce (recipe follows)
3 cups cheddar cheese; grated

Preheat oven to 350⁰F. Lightly grease a 9x13 inch baking dish.

Prepare enchilada sauce; set aside.



In a large skillet over medium-high heat brown ground beef; drain. Add 1 cup enchilada sauce stirring until heated thoroughly.
Spread about 1 cup sauce in the bottom of prepared baking dish.

In a microwave oven warm tortilla for 30 to 60 seconds. Spoon about 1/3 cup beef filling in center of each tortilla top with 1 tablespoon grated cheddar cheese;



starting from any end roll up and place in baking dish; repeat with remaining tortilla.



Pour remaining sauce over rolled up tortilla in baking dish;



top with remaining cheese.



Bake for 25 to 30 minutes.

Red Enchilada Sauce
2 small cans tomato sauce
3 cups water
4 tablespoon flour
½ teaspoon garlic powder
½ teaspoon onion powder
½ teaspoon salt
3 tablespoon chili powder


In a saucepan, combine tomato sauce, water, flour, and garlic, onion and chili powders. Cook, stirring constantly, until mixture boils and thickens. Remove from heat.
